=head1 NAME
Config::Model::Backend::Dpkg::Copyright - Read and write Debian Dpkg License information
=head1 SYNOPSIS
No synopsis. This class is dedicated to configuration class C<Dpkg::Copyright>
=head1 DESCRIPTION
This module is used directly by L<Config::Model> to read or write the
content of a configuration tree written with Debian C<Dep-5> syntax in
C<Config::Model> configuration tree. This syntax is used to specify
license information in Debian source package format.
=head1 CONSTRUCTOR
=head2 new ( node => $node_obj, name => 'Dpkg::Copyright' ) ;
Inherited from L<Config::Model::Backend::Any>. The constructor will be
called by L<Config::Model::AutoRead>.
=head2 read ( io_handle => ... )
Of all parameters passed to this read call-back, only C<io_handle> is
used. This parameter must be L<IO::File> object already opened for
read.
It can also be undef. In this case, C<read()> will return 0.
When a file is read, C<read()> will return 1.
=head2 write ( io_handle => ... )
Of all parameters passed to this write call-back, only C<io_handle> is
used. This parameter must be L<IO::File> object already opened for
write.
C<write()> will return 1.
